Stalling has nothing to do with the ABS unless you have a voltage problem. On a diesel a plugged fuel filter can cause some real strange symptoms. In any case I would be cleaning the battery connections and checking the voltage on the battery.

Change fuel filters, check the battery and voltage, pull the ABS fuse, hit the road and find a better mechanic when you get home. If it acts weird on the road start the generator and prop the boost/aux start button so it supplies voltage to the engine and battery.
